Price Increases

It seems to me to be rather random how price increases are being applied to early orders (orders placed in 2021 or early 2022). Consistent with the usual JLR shambolic practice, some people are being stuck with 1 or 2 rises, some none and some a random amount negotiated with the dealer. I thought it would be interesting to have a poll to see what is the general experience.

At the dealer recently I was told that if one placed an order now the contract would say that one would have to accept any price and spec changes LR might make between order and delivery (which could be several rounds given the anticipated 12 - 18 month lead time) or withdraw from the deal and get the deposit back. I couldn't be bothered with that and will wait and see how things develop.

The other point was that once LR go to an agency model with the dealers there will be a set price with LR and no scope for shopping around for a better deal from another dealer (there might be scope for those with cars to sell doing so privately and improving on any offer LR might make).

On the configurator today D350AB to my spec was > £130,000, P530 only available in SV and almost £180,000. Makes my existing car look even better value. Only Range Rovers since 1988
